Understanding Natural Childbirth Birth

Natural childbirth birth is a holistic approach to labor and delivery that emphasizes minimal medical intervention. This method relies on the body’s natural abilities to bring a baby into the world. It often includes techniques such as:

  • Breathing exercises
  • Relaxation techniques
  • Movement and positioning
  • Support from a doula or partner

The goal is to create a calm, supportive environment that allows the mother to labor comfortably and confidently.

Techniques for Natural Childbirth Birth

There are several techniques that can aid in a successful natural childbirth birth. Some of the most effective methods include:

  • Breathing Techniques: Controlled breathing can help manage pain and provide a sense of control during labor. Techniques such as the “horse lips” breath and the “pant-pant-blow” breath are commonly used.
  • Movement and Positioning: Changing positions frequently can help alleviate discomfort and promote progress in labor. Techniques such as walking, squatting, and using a birthing ball can be beneficial.
  • Hydrotherapy: Using water for pain relief and relaxation can be very effective. This can include taking a warm bath or using a shower during labor.
  • Massage and Touch: Gentle massage and touch can help relieve tension and provide comfort during labor. A supportive partner or doula can be instrumental in providing this type of support.

Common Challenges and Solutions

While natural childbirth birth can be a rewarding experience, it is not without its challenges. Here are some common issues and solutions:

  • Fear and Anxiety: Fear and anxiety can hinder the natural process of labor. Techniques such as hypnobirthing and visualization can help manage these emotions.
  • Pain Management: Pain is a natural part of labor, but there are ways to manage it without medication. Techniques such as deep breathing, massage, and hydrotherapy can be very effective.
  • Fatigue: Labor can be physically and emotionally exhausting. Staying hydrated, eating light snacks, and getting rest between contractions can help combat fatigue.
